Medical school application tutoring helps students prepare for every component of the admissions process: strengthening prerequisite science coursework (biology, chemistry, organic chemistry, biochemistry, physics), improving performance on the MCAT (Medical College Admission Test), crafting compelling personal statements, and developing strong application materials. Tutors also guide students on selecting schools, preparing for interviews, and presenting their clinical experience and extracurricular involvement effectively to admissions committees.
The MCAT is a challenging standardized test covering biology, chemistry, organic chemistry, biochemistry, psychology, and physics—subjects where many students struggle to integrate knowledge across disciplines. Personalized 1-on-1 instruction allows tutors to identify your specific weak areas, teach test-taking strategies tailored to your learning style, and provide targeted practice with real MCAT-style questions. This focused approach is far more efficient than generic test prep, helping students improve their scores significantly and boost their competitiveness for medical school admission.

Tutors can help you prepare for both traditional and MMI (Multiple Mini Interview) formats through mock interviews, question practice, and feedback on how you communicate your experiences and values. Strong interview performance can be the deciding factor in admissions, especially when schools are choosing between similarly qualified candidates. Personalized practice helps you articulate your clinical experiences, handle difficult questions, and present yourself confidently.
Ideally, students should begin strengthening prerequisite coursework early in their undergraduate years, as medical schools heavily weight science GPA. For MCAT preparation specifically, most students benefit from starting 3-6 months before their test date. If you're in your junior or senior year, starting application preparation now—whether for science courses, MCAT prep, or application materials—can still make a meaningful difference in your competitiveness.
